Zadanie python Wheel dla zadań
Użyj typu zadania Wheel języka Python, aby wdrożyć kod spakowany jako koło języka Python.
Wymagania
- Musisz przekazać plik wheel języka Python do lokalizacji lub repozytorium zgodnego z konfiguracją obliczeniową.
- Musisz znać nazwę i punkt wejścia zdefiniowany w
setup.py
pliku.
Konfigurowanie zadania wheel języka Python
Uwaga
Interfejs użytkownika zadań wyświetla opcje dynamicznie na podstawie innych skonfigurowanych ustawień.
Python wheel
Dodaj zadanie z karty Zadania w interfejsie użytkownika zadań, wykonując następujące czynności:
- W menu rozwijanym Typ wpisz wybierz pozycję
Python wheel
. -
W polu Nazwa pakietu wprowadź wartość przypisaną do zmiennej
name
w plikusetup.py
. -
W polu Punkt wejścia wprowadź funkcję, która uruchamia logikę w kole. Ta funkcja musi być zdefiniowana jako klucz w słowniku w
entry_points
plikusetup.py
. - Użyj Compute, aby wybrać lub skonfigurować klaster obsługujący logikę Twojego koła.
- Jeśli używasz obliczeń
Serverless
, użyj pola Środowisko i Biblioteki, aby wybrać, edytować lub dodać nowe środowisko. Zobacz Instalowanie zależności notesu. - Dla wszystkich innych konfiguracji obliczeniowych kliknij pozycję + Dodaj w obszarze Biblioteki zależne. Zostanie wyświetlone okno dialogowe Dodawanie biblioteki zależnej .
- Możesz wybrać istniejące koło języka Python lub przekazać nowy plik wheel języka Python.
- Pliki wheel należy przechowywać w lokalizacji obsługiwanej przez konfiguracje obliczeniowe. Zobacz Obsługa biblioteki języka Python.
- Każde źródło biblioteki ma inny przepływ do wybierania lub przekazywania koła. Zobacz Biblioteki.
- (Opcjonalnie) Skonfiguruj parametry . Możesz użyć argumentów pozycyjnych lub argumentów słów kluczowych. Zobacz Konfigurowanie parametrów zadania.
- Kliknij pozycję Zapisz zadanie.